    TROY, Mich., July 11 The ArvinMeritor, Inc.
board of directors today announced the reduction of its quarterly dividend to
10 cents per share on its common stock, a 55-percent reduction from the
previous dividend of 22 cents per share.  The dividend will be paid on
September 10, 2001 to shareowners of record as of August 20, 2001.

    "Today's action reinforces our commitment to improving operating
performance and strengthening our balance sheet by enhancing our financial
flexibility," said Larry Yost, chairman and chief executive officer.
"Lowering our dividend allows us to increase investments in technology and
strategic growth opportunities, reduce debt, and return value to our
shareholders through more tax-efficient means."
    This action will bring the dividend payout ratio to a level that is in
line with industry averages and will allow about $31 million annually (after
tax) to be used for future investments, debt reduction or share repurchase.
The dividend reduction represents a change in financial policy, rather than a
change in the company's quarterly or year-end earnings outlook for 2001 or
beyond.
    ArvinMeritor, Inc. is a premier $7-billion global supplier of a broad
range of integrated systems, modules and components to the motor vehicle
industry.  The company serves light vehicle, commercial truck, trailer and
specialty original equipment manufacturers and related aftermarkets.  In
addition, ArvinMeritor is a leader in coil coating applications, including
those for the transportation, appliance, construction and furniture
industries.  The company is headquartered in Troy, Mich., and employs 36,000
people at more than 150 manufacturing facilities in 26 countries.
ArvinMeritor common stock is traded on the New York Stock Exchange under the
